[Medical record--insufficient source of information about patients treated for stroke].

2005 
: The complete hospital notes made by physicians, nurses and paramedics for 123 patients diagnosed with stroke were studied in order to assess whether the information was sufficient for transfer to a new caregiver. A checklist was designed to include information of importance for the planning of subsequent medical care, rehabilitation and prevention. The questions covered the following areas: social situation, next of kin, current status and physical condition, risk factors, information to the patient, contact with social services, medication and planning. The results revealed missing as well as duplicated information. Apart from the notes written by physicians, additional information was not found to be of use, with the exception of information on next of kin, current status and physical condition.
